From the Seller Homepage click on the Bids tab. 2. Select a bid of interest from the Bids/Bid Amendments (Unacknowledged), Open Bids, or Open/Rolling Enrollment Bids section. Click the blue hyperlinked Bid Number to open and review the Bid Solicitation.
Scroll to the bottom of the Bid Solicitation screen. 2. Click Create a Quote. or services if awarded a contract that results in purchase orders.
RFR stands for Request for Response and refers to those postings for a solicitation that are restricted to a one-off procurement (one where there is no statewide contract available that fulfills the purchasing entity's needs).
This template document may be used to create Request for Response (RFR) documents for complex small (<$250,000 in estimated annual value) and large (>$250,000 in estimated annual value) procurements. It identifies the minimum contents required for an RFR as well as a wide range of suggested additional content.

Procuring Department - A Department authorized to procure Commodities or Services, or both, for the Department or on behalf of multiple Departments. OSD shall be the primary Procuring Department for Statewide Contracts and may designate another Department to act as the Procuring Department for a Statewide Contract.
A request for proposal (RFP) is an open request for bids to complete a new project proposed by the company or other organization that issues it. It is meant to open up competition and to encourage a variety of alternative proposals that might be considered by the project's planners.
Issuing a Request for Proposal allows governments to compare various products and vendors. Government officials can do a side-by-side comparison of each vendor's qualifications, prices, and ideas. Going through the RFP process may help government officials identify new products they may not be aware of.
